TDD for Checkout Flows

Test-Driven Development (TDD) is a crucial practice in ensuring that the checkout process is reliable and efficient. By implementing TDD, developers can:

Identify Bugs Early: Writing tests before the actual code helps highlight issues at an early stage.

Enhance Code Quality: TDD promotes cleaner, more maintainable code, reducing future technical debt.

Streamline User Experience: With well-tested checkout flows, customers enjoy a seamless purchasing experience that minimizes cart abandonment.

Product API Design

Effective product API design is vital for integration with external systems and facilitating smooth transactions. Key considerations include:

RESTful Best Practices: Adhering to REST principles ensures scalability and flexibility.

Version Control: Properly managing API versions helps to maintain backward compatibility without disrupting existing services.

Documentation: Comprehensive documentation is essential for developers and third-party integrations, ensuring clarity in usage.

Bug Triage in Commerce

Efficient bug triage in commerce applications is necessary for system reliability. This involves:

Prioritizing Issues: Classifying bugs based on severity and impact on user experience ensures critical issues are addressed promptly.

Establishing Clear Protocols: Defining roles and responsibilities in the triage process enhances accountability and speed.

Utilizing Tracking Tools: Implementing bug tracking software helps streamline the reporting and fixing processes.

Payment Integration TDD

Incorporating TDD in payment integration is vital for security and efficiency. Key practices include:

Security Testing: Ensuring that payment processes are secure through rigorous testing.

Continuous Integration: Automating tests in the CI/CD pipeline guarantees consistent performance.

User Acceptance Testing: Validating that the payment system meets user expectations through real-world scenarios.
